: How to Lose Weight before your Wedding

Your wedding is coming up and you want to look fabulous in that wedding gown or tux. There are different things that you can do in order to lose weight for this all important day. Consider the following strategies.
First set some goals
Before you start to lose weight you want to know where you want to be. Be realistic. You are unlikely to lose ten pounds a week and that would not be healthy anyways. Most people can do one or two pounds a week. Try to start early enough so that you can reach your goals before your wedding.
Lose weight by eating better
A lot of people lose weight by eating better. First you will want to eliminate as much as possible unhealthy foods. This includes desserts such as cakes, ice cream, pies, brownies, candy and more. If you have trouble eliminating all of it, then allow yourself a tiny (and truly tiny) piece so that you do not crave it. You should try to eat in moderation. Do not overstuff yourself. You do not have to eat everything on your plate, especially since the portions served in many restaurants now are far too large than you should really eat in one sitting. Many meals at fast food restaurants have an entire day’s worth of calories! When you get the meal, put half of it away in a to-go container right away so that you are not tempted. Try to eat less fatty foods like cheese, cream-based meals, fried foods and red meats. Switch to leaner foods.
A lot of people are munchers. If you want to shed those pounds for the wedding, then you can continue to munch but you may need to munch on different things. For instance, you can sit there with some vegetables like lettuce, celery, broccoli, carrots and munch away without gaining a lot of weight. For a snack have an apple, banana or yogurt instead of greasy fries of chips.
You may also be consuming a lot of calories through drink. As the day of your wedding approaches start to have calorie free drinks like water. Go diet with the sodas. If you like the taste of juice or alcohol then consider watering it down.
Be more active
Exercise can help you look more tone and fit for your wedding day. Even half an hour a day can do wonders. You can try to find an aerobic exercise you like such as jogging, the treadmill, exercise bike, stairmaster, aerobics class, etc. Also, you should just be more active in general. Take walks. Take the stairs instead of the elevator.
Some people choose to go on a diet program before their wedding and some like Weight Watchers can be very good. Others are fad diets. Also, few diet supplements work and some can be dangerous for your health. Don’t get pulled in by too-good-to-be-true advertising. By eating better and exercising you can lose weight to look great when you walk down the aisle.
